Transaction 6051069840c0c78e895d57ab83ee28aa1df0beff40d83b007e8e0a0a03d8ee55
1 Input
1 Output
-
6051069840c0c78e895d57ab83ee28aa1df0beff40d83b007e8e0a0a03d8ee55:0
- value
- 4711906
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c3d6c8b4f5364e097cce7e1f7cc2a396e38fc53 OP_EQUAL
- address
- 34GLRjFwBMRwyePFNFGZHjkECKX7NQrETr